> Let me preface this by saying that I do not run zero-config, and I
> do not have a MAC. So while I know how this is supposed to work, I
> have not verified it.
>
> If you open port 5353, what should happen is that your Linux box
> will know how to reach the MAC by using its host name. The MAC will
> be able to access the Linux box using its host name. For this to
> work, both machines have to be running the zero-config daemon. But
> it looks like they are, or you would not be getting this traffic. If
> you add a Windows machine with zero-config enabled, it will also
> show up. This does not set up other machines on the network to use
> the DNS server on your Linux machine. They will still use the DNS
> server supplied by the DHCP server. (Probably the wireless router.)
>
> For a small home network, I prefer to configure the DHCP server to
> give each machine a fixed address, and then add them to the hosts
> file for each machine. For a larger network, I like to have a Linux
> machine that is the DHCP and DNS server for the network. As part of
> that, it updates its DNS table to match assigned IP addresses. It
> also have the advantage of caching DNS entries locally, cutting down
> slightly on Internet traffic, and speeding up DNS lookups for
> machines on the local network.
